Structured diff computation for edit previews. +//! +//! Computes a line-level diff between old and new file content using +//! imara-diff's Histogram algorithm, producing structured hunks with +//! typed lines (Context, Added, Removed) suitable for TUI rendering. + +use imara_diff::{Algorithm, Diff, InternedInput}; + +/// Number of context lines to show around each change. +const CONTEXT_LINES: u32 = 3; + +/// A structured diff preview for a file edit, ready for rendering. +#[derive(Debug, Clone)] +pub(crate) struct EditPreview { + pub hunks: Vec, +} + +/// A contiguous group of diff lines (context + changes). +#[derive(Debug, Clone)] +pub(crate) struct DiffHunk { + /// 1-indexed line number of the first line in this hunk (in the original file). + pub before_start: u32, + /// 1-indexed line number of the first line in this hunk (in the new file). + pub after_start: u32, + pub lines: Vec, +} + +/// A single line in a diff hunk. +#[derive(Debug, Clone, PartialEq, Eq)] +pub(crate) enum DiffLine { + /// Unchanged line (shown for context). + Context(String), + /// Line added in the new version. + Added(String), + /// Line removed from the old version. + Removed(String), +} + +impl EditPreview { + /// Compute a structured diff between old and new file content. + /// + /// Uses the Histogram algorithm with line-level granularity and + /// indentation-aware postprocessing for readable output. + pub fn compute(old: &str, new: &str) -> Self { + let input = InternedInput::new(old, new); + let mut diff = Diff::compute(Algorithm::Histogram, &input); + diff.postprocess_lines(&input); + + let raw_hunks: Vec<_> = diff.hunks().collect(); + if raw_hunks.is_empty() { + return EditPreview { hunks: Vec::new() }; + } + + // Merge hunks that are within 2*CONTEXT_LINES of each other + // (same logic as unified diff format). + let mut merged_groups: Vec> = Vec::new(); + let mut current_group: Vec<&imara_diff::Hunk> = vec![&raw_hunks[0]]; + + for hunk in &raw_hunks[1..] { + let prev = current_group.last().unwrap(); + if hunk.before.start.saturating_sub(prev.before.end) <= 2 * CONTEXT_LINES { + current_group.push(hunk); + } else { + merged_groups.push(current_group); + current_group = vec![hunk]; + } + } + merged_groups.push(current_group); + + // Build structured hunks from merged groups + let hunks = merged_groups + .into_iter() + .map(|group| build_hunk(&group, &input)) + .collect(); + + EditPreview { hunks } + } + + /// The highest line number (from either file) that will be displayed. + /// Used to calculate gutter width. + pub fn max_line_number(&self) -> u32 { + self.hunks + .iter() + .map(|h| { + let mut before_pos = h.before_start; + let mut after_pos = h.after_start; + for line in &h.lines { + match line { + DiffLine::Context(_) => { + before_pos += 1; + after_pos += 1; + } + DiffLine::Removed(_) => before_pos += 1, + DiffLine::Added(_) => after_pos += 1, + } + } + before_pos.max(after_pos).saturating_sub(1) + }) + .max() + .unwrap_or(0) + } +} + +/// Build a single DiffHunk from a group of adjacent raw hunks. +fn build_hunk(group: &[&imara_diff::Hunk], input: &InternedInput<&str>) -> DiffHunk { + let first = group.first().unwrap(); + let last = group.last().unwrap(); + + let context_start = first.before.start.saturating_sub(CONTEXT_LINES); + let context_end = (last.before.end + CONTEXT_LINES).min(input.before.len() as u32); + + // The after-file position of context_start: same offset as before since + // context before the first change is identical in both files. + let after_context_start = first.after.start - (first.before.start - context_start); + + let mut lines = Vec::new(); + let mut pos = context_start; + + for hunk in group { + // Context lines before this hunk + for i in pos..hunk.before.start { + lines.push(DiffLine::Context(token_text(input, true, i))); + } + + // Removed lines + for i in hunk.before.start..hunk.before.end { + lines.push(DiffLine::Removed(token_text(input, true, i))); + } + + // Added lines + for i in hunk.after.start..hunk.after.end { + lines.push(DiffLine::Added(token_text(input, false, i))); + } + + pos = hunk.before.end; + } + + // Trailing context + for i in pos..context_end { + lines.push(DiffLine::Context(token_text(input, true, i))); + } + + DiffHunk { + before_start: context_start + 1, // 1-indexed + after_start: after_context_start + 1, // 1-indexed + lines, + } +} + +/// Extract the text content of a token, trimming the trailing newline +/// that imara-diff includes in line-based tokenization. +fn token_text(input: &InternedInput<&str>, is_before: bool, idx: u32) -> String { + let tokens = if is_before { + &input.before + } else { + &input.after + }; + let text = input.interner[tokens[idx as usize]]; + text.strip_suffix('\n') + .unwrap_or(text) + .strip_suffix('\r') + .unwrap_or(text.strip_suffix('\n').unwrap_or(text)) + .to_string() +} + +#[cfg(test)] +mod tests { + use super::*;
